The Math Behind 95 kg to pounds
Why is the number so specific? It comes down to the international avoirdupois pound. Since 1959, the pound has been legally defined as exactly 0.45359237 kilograms. This isn't some arbitrary guess. It’s a hard-coded physical constant used by scientists and trade organizations worldwide.
To get from kilograms to pounds, you multiply by approximately 2.20462.

$$95 \times 2.20462 = 209.4389$$
When you're doing this in your head, nobody expects you to remember five decimal places. Most of us just double the number and add 10%. Let's try it: 95 doubled is 190. 10% of 190 is 19. Add them together and you get 209. It’s a surprisingly accurate "napkin math" trick that gets you within half a pound of the real answer.

The Medical Perspective
Doctors get twitchy about these conversions. In pharmacology, dosage is often calculated by weight. If a nurse mistakes 95 kg for 95 pounds, the patient gets less than half the required medication. Conversely, if they think a 95-pound person weighs 95 kg, they could accidentally administer a toxic dose.
This is why modern hospitals in the US have almost entirely moved to the metric system for internal records. It reduces the "human error" factor inherent in switching back and forth between pounds and kilograms.

Common Misconceptions About the Conversion
People often think that a kilogram is "about two pounds." While that’s fine for buying apples, it’s a dangerous shortcut for larger weights.
At 95 kg, if you just multiply by 2, you get 190 lbs. You're off by nearly 20 pounds! That’s the weight of a medium-sized dog. The larger the number in kilograms, the more that ".2" in the 2.2 multiplier matters.
Another weird quirk? Mass vs. Weight. Strictly speaking, a kilogram is a unit of mass, while a pound is a unit of force (weight). If you took 95 kg to the moon, it would still be 95 kg of mass, but it wouldn't weigh 209 pounds anymore. It would weigh about 35 pounds. On Earth, we use the terms interchangeably, but physics teachers will definitely roll their eyes at you for it.
